Serial 

The first on my list of the best podcasts on Spotify in 2024 is “Serial”. The podcast is about investigative journalism. The first season was about a murder where the boyfriend of the murdered “Adnan Syed” was convicted. The podcast then revolved around case examination, interviews and much more. The podcast became the buzz of the town and sparked debate about the criminal justice system.

The Joe Rogan Experience 

The third on my list of best podcasts on Spotify is “Joe Rogan Experience”. “The Joe Rogan Experience” is a popular podcast hosted by American comedian and UFC commentator Joe Rogan. Launched on December 24, 2009, it features a wide array of guests, from business elites like Elon Musk to politicians like Bernie Sanders and scientists like Neil deGrasse Tyson. Initially co-hosted by Brian Redban and later produced by Jamie Vernon, the podcast quickly rose to prominence, regularly attracting millions of views per episode. 

60 songs that explain the 90’s

Another one on the list of best podcasts on Spotify is “60 Songs That Explain the ’90s” which is a podcast that takes a close look at the music of the 1990s. Each episode of this podcast focuses on one popular song from the ’90s, discussing its background, meaning, and impact on the culture of the time. The show mixes interesting stories, music history, and personal memories, making it a favorite for people who love ’90s music and want to learn more about it in a fun and engaging way.

Call her daddy

Another from my list of best podcasts on Spotify is “Call her daddy”. This podcast, as the name implies, is based on comedy and advice. The podcast gained popularity when Cooper signed an exclusive deal with Spotify valued at $60 Million. However, prior to this, the show encountered turbulence in the spring of 2020 when Cooper and Franklin engaged in a publicized dispute with Barstool founder David Portnoy. This dispute led to Franklyn’s departure from the podcast, leaving Cooper to host the show independently after reaching an agreement with Barstool.
